Duties

Help

1. Serves as the senior financial manager for the team. As the team's senior financial manager, the incumbent serves as the technical expert for the wide-array of travel claim types, to include Permanent Change of Station (PCS) and Temporary Duty (TDY) for active duty and Title 10 reserve military, as well as Department of the Air Force (DAF) civilians.

2. Represents the Travel Pay Processing Teams with a variety of DoD, Air Force, higher headquarters, and functional area organizations.

3. Promotes Continuous Process Improvement (CPI) Practices. Promotes efficiency and effectiveness of operations. Recommends, and encourages subordinates to bring forth any process and system improvement ideas that could save time, eliminate rework, and/or increase customer travel payments.

4. Performs first level supervisory personnel management responsibilities. Plans, organizes, and oversees the activities of assigned Travel Pay or Travel Computation team.

K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S AND ABILITIES (KSAs): Your qualifications will be evaluated on the basis of your level of knowledge, skills, abilities and/or competencies in the following areas:
1. Knowledge of and skill in applying laws and regulations governing accounting, travel pay, disbursing/collecting, resource management, debt management, system administration and the management internal control program.

2. Ability to establish and maintain effective relationships with and gain the cooperation of various levels of management within the federal and/or private sector.

3. Knowledge of budget and procurement regulations and practices.

4. Ability to plan, organize, and direct the functions and staff of a small to medium sized organization.

5. Ability to communicate effectively, both orally and in writing.

6. Knowledge of Labor-Management guidelines and agreements.

7. Knowledge of personnel, EEO, safety and security regulations, practices and procedures.
